Adani Power drives rural progress: Road works inaugurated, new projects begin in Yelluru


Media Release

Mangaluru, Nov 15: Adani Power Limited, through its CSR arm Adani Foundation, inaugurated the basic infrastructure development works completed at a cost of Rs 17 lacs in Yelluru village of Kaup Taluk, Udupi district.

The company also performed the Bhoomi Pooja ceremony for additional works worth Rs 20 lacs, proposed under the annual action plan of the Yelluru Gram Panchayat.

The inaugurated works include concrete road development across four locations - Pilichandi Road – 102.30 metres; Maniyooru Matha Road – 66.60 metres; Krishna Nursery Road – 66.20 metres; Crossroad near Ulluru on the Kemundelu–Padubettu Main Road – 99.20 metres.

Also as a part of the Grama Panchayat’s annual action plan, the Bhoomi Pooja ceremony was held for five new road development works costing Rs 20 lacs. The Inauguration and Bhumi Pooja were performed jointly by Kishore Alva, executive director & president of Adani Group in presence of Panchayat members and villagers.

'Infrastructure is key to holistic development' – Kishore Alva

Speaking on the occasion, Kishore Alva said: “Infrastructure plays a crucial role in ensuring comprehensive and balanced development. These projects will bring qualitative improvement in the lives of both rural and urban communities. Enhanced facilities not only improve daily living but also strengthen the local economy.”

He highlighted that ever since the Udupi power plant became part of the Adani Group, several CSR initiatives have been implemented, particularly in the areas of education, healthcare, and rural infrastructure development. Over the past 10 years, around Rs 15 crore worth of works have been implemented across seven surrounding Gram Panchayat limits under the rural / community infrastructure development programme. In the Yelluru Gram Panchayat limits alone, works amounting to Rs 3.20 crore have been completed. He reiterated that Adani Power Limited has been consistently executing projects proposed under the annual action plans submitted by the Gram Panchayats.
